func_default.test
上传用户:romrleung
上传日期:2022-05-23
资源大小:18897k
文件大小:1k
源码类别:

MySQL数据库

开发平台:

Visual C++

  1. --disable_warnings
  2. drop table if exists t1,t2;
  3. --enable_warnings
  4. create table t1(str varchar(10) default 'def',strnull varchar(10),intg int default '10',rel double default '3.14');
  5. insert into t1 values ('','',0,0.0);
  6. select default(str), default(strnull), default(intg), default(rel) from t1;
  7. explain extended select default(str), default(strnull), default(intg), default(rel) from t1;
  8. select * from t1 where str <> default(str);
  9. explain select * from t1 where str <> default(str);
  10. #TODO: uncomment when bug will be fixed
  11. #create table t2 select default(str), default(strnull), default(intg), default(rel) from t1;
  12. #show create table from t1;
  13. #insert into t2 select select default(str), default(strnull), default(intg), default(rel) from t1;
  14. drop table t1;
  15. # End of 4.1 tests